Intern
It was pretty laidback, with standard questions. A good part of the interview involved the interviewers explaining the business and your potential role. You'll also be in a panel where two people take turns asking questions.
- Can you share an instance where you encountered a conflict?

Intern
The recruiter was great. The process was straightforward. There was no offer. You can ask the recruiter why you failed to gain more experience. The supervisors work from home, so I think the style is great if you get the chance to join.
